Romania Overhauls Tax Rules: What It Means for Digital Businesses
Romania has unveiled its new Governance Program for 2025–2028 — a strategic roadmap set to significantly reshape the country’s fiscal and regulatory landscape. Following a projected budget deficit of 9.3% of GDP in 2024, the government is launching a wave of reforms focused on fiscal consolidation and transparency.
Key initiatives include:
- A National Fiscal Sustainability Strategy for 2025–2030.
- Quarterly budget performance reporting.
- Strengthening the Fiscal Council’s role and ensuring public dialogue before tax policy decisions.
- Ongoing consultations with the European Commission ahead of the ECOFIN meeting on July 8.
The most attention-grabbing elements are changes in the tax framework that will affect entrepreneurs and online businesses:
- Increasing the dividend tax rate from 10% to 16%.
- A 10% hike in excise duties.
- New rules for income generated via digital platforms, social media, and online assets.
- Removal of VAT exemptions in the real estate sector; new taxes on short-term rentals.
- A temporary tax on excess profits in the financial sector.
- Limitations on deductible expenses, including intra-group consulting services.
- Taxation of businesses benefiting from state support.
- A streamlined VAT system with only two rates: standard and reduced.
While detailed implementation mechanisms are still pending, the general direction is clear — stricter oversight and broader taxation, particularly for digital revenues.
